Nice park, but I'm picky so here goes:
It has the biggest video board in the Cactus League, and it is quite nice, but under-utilized. No video replays during the game, no pitch velocity, pitch count, or even who's pitching. And no batting order, just the current batter. The display was very bare bones!
It's seems to be on a direct flight path as there were many planes overhead the evening I attended. The noise is a minor inconvenience.
It has a closed concourse which is an unfortunate design. Open concourse parks are so much more inviting, and keep you engaged with the game when you're at concession.
Last complaint is traffic control wasn't great out front post-game, Uber and Lyft were quite confused as to how to access their riders.
